Panama (Propeller), U76729, 1906
- Full Text
Steam screw PANAMA.* U. S. No. 76729. Of 2,044 tons gross; 1,596 tons net. Built at Trenton, Mich., in 1888 . Home port, Duluth, Minn. 275.0 x 41.6 x 20.4 and a crew of 16. Of 1,000 indicated horse power. Freight service.
* formerly steam screw JOHN CRAIG.
Merchant Vessel List, U.S., 1906
JOHN CRAIG.* Built 1888 Bulk Propeller - Wood
U. S. No. 76729 2044 gt - 1596 nt 275' X 41.6' X 20.4'
* renamed (b) PANAMA - US - 1903
Sprung leak and went ashore near Ontonagon, Mich., Lake Superior, November 21, 1906.
